Northern Queensland
InterMet has rapidly built up an impressive project portfolio in northern Queensland, ranging from grassroots exploration within areas of highly prospective geology to advanced projects over outcropping mineralisation.
InterMet’s northern Queensland exploration programmes are targeting iron, gold, copper, base metals and tin-tungsten mineralisation.

South Australia
InterMet Resources maintains a strong presence in South Australia, activily exploring on the Gawler Craton and within the Adelaide Fold Belt for a wide range of commodities and mineralisation styles.
The Gawler Craton hosts iron oxide-copper-gold-uranium (IOCGU) deposits as seen at Olympic Dam and Prominent Hill, as well as emerging projects such as at Carrapateena, The Gawler Cration also hosts Archaean Gold deposits such as at the Challenger Gold Mine.
The Gawler Craton also contains major palaeodrainage networks which drained uranium bearing basement rocks while the Eucla Basin hosts proven and potential mineral sands prospects..
The Adelaide Fold Belt (Adelaide Geosyncline) has a long and proven history of mineral deposits and mining dating back to the 1800’s. The Burra, Kupunda and Blinman copper mines are historically significant to the development of the South Australian mining industry and projects such as the lead-zinc mine at Beltana and Aroona highlight the continuing prospectivity of the Adelaide Fold Belt
Mineralisation styles including porphyry-related skarn copper and gold, sediment hosted copper, shale-hosted lead-zinc and vein gold offer the potential for copper, gold, lead and zinc deposits throughout the belt.
